Hi Stefan

Looks scary to turn off S mode, the article you pointed to says...
Why You Should Keep Windows 10 S Mode

According to Microsoft, Windows 10 S Mode “delivers predictable performance and quality.” Windows 10 S Mode offers several benefits, including faster boot times, improved performance, better security, and more.

Consistent performance: With Windows 10 S Mode, you don’t need to use as much memory or processing power. This means that your computer will run like new for longer.
Faster boot times: A computer running Windows 10 S should start up in under 15 seconds. According to tests, Windows 10 S computers booted 80% faster than computers running Windows 10 Pro.
Longer battery life: Since it’s a stripped-down version of Windows, S Mode consumes 15% less power, which will prolong your laptop’s battery life. According to Microsoft, a Surface laptop with S Mode enabled will last up to 14.5 hours on a single charge.
And turning off S mode is a one way street, you can't go back to S if the unfettered Windows makes your machine tooooo slow.
